Job description
Reporting to the Supervisor Bricklayer candidate will perform essential, physically demanding manual labor, including lifting, moving heavy equipment and tools and supporting facility operations.
Additional duties will include assisting with building maintenance, event setups (stages/tents), and operating vehicles or machinery. Key duties involve cleaning, repairing, and transporting materials across departmental units. Loading and unloading trucks and transporting materials between units. Utilizing hand-held or power-driven tools and machinery. Operating city vehicles in the performance of assigned tasks.

CITY LABORER - 90702
- There are no formal education or experience requirements for this position.
- There are certain medical and physical requirements. License Requirements Possession of a Motor Vehicle Driver License valid in the State of New York.
